lɪpDefinitions
-
Either of the two fleshy protrusions around the opening of the mouth. countable
-
Abbreviation of large igneous province. abbreviation, alt-of
-
A part of the body that resembles a lip, such as the edge of a wound or the labia. countable
-
Abbreviation of litigant in person. abbreviation, alt-of
-
The projecting rim of an open container or a bell, etc.; a short open spout. broadly, countable
-
Backtalk; verbal impertinence. slang, uncountable
-
The edge of a high spot of land. countable, uncountable
-
The sharp cutting edge on the end of an auger. countable, uncountable
-
One of the two opposite divisions of a labiate corolla. countable, uncountable
-
A distinctive lower-appearing of the three true petals of an orchid. countable, uncountable
-
One of the edges of the aperture of a univalve shell. countable, uncountable
-
Embouchure: the condition or strength of a wind instrumentalist's lips. colloquial, countable, uncountable
-
Clipping of lipstick. abbreviation, alt-of, clipping, colloquial, countable, uncountable
